AO53 KVZ is a 2003 Citroen Berlingo in Silver with a 1,587c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2003 Citroen Berlingo models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.8% with a typical mileage of 87,411 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Berlingo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 117,833 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AO53 KVZ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Berlingo typ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 23 years old, this Citroen Berlingo is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
